The Weedsport football team and the Port Byron field hockey team have already secured spots in Section III title games to be played this week, while two other local teams remain alive in the postseason.
Weedsport (9-0) will play defending champion Westmoreland (9-0) for the Class D title at 5 p.m. Friday at the Carrier Dome in Syracuse.
Port Byron will play for the Class D field hockey crown against No. 1 Little Falls at 5 p.m. Wednesday at Rome Free Academy.
The Skaneateles boys soccer team still has a chance to defend its Section III title, as the Lakers play Clinton in the Class C semifinals at 7 p.m. Wednesday in Chittenango. The Auburn girls soccer team has a Class AA semifinal with Fayetteville-Manlius at 7:30 p.m. Wednesday night in Marcellus.
